Today
Top Secret/SCI
Unspecified
Full Scope Polygraph
IT - Software
Annapolis Junction, MD (On-Site/Office)
Job Description:
Design, develop, and modify front end (UI), database, and/or back end software using Java, Spring Boot, etc.
Test and debug software code for integrated applications.
Develop data queries and scripts for databases and repositories.
Develop templates and reusable DevOps loads for the Ansible/Docker/Kubernetes environments.
Develop test scripts and procedures to drive toward automated and regression testing.
Provide Software (Tier II-III) support for deployed software, scripts, APIs, messaging, and data interoperability.
Skill Requirements
Experience developing software in Java using Spring / Spring Boot
Experience developing software using agile tools and methodologies
Experience developing software in Linux environment
Desired Skills
Full stack Java development experience preferred
Experience developing Front End / UI components with JavaScript/React, OpenLayers, MapboxGL
Experience developing Database components with MongoDB / SQL
Experience developing Back End (server-side) components with Java/Reactor
Experience developing REST interfaces
Experience with Elasticsearch, Kibana, Grafana, Prometheus, Loki
Experience with DevOps tools and technologies such as Ansible, Docker, Kubernetes, etc
Experience with SCM tools (e.g. git) and CI/CD pipelines
Seven (7) years experience as a SWE in programs and contracts of similar scope, type, and complexity is required. Bachelor's degree in Computer Science or related discipline from an accredited college or university is required. Four (4) years of additional SWE experience on projects with similar software processes may be substituted for a bachelor's degree.
Design, develop, and modify front end (UI), database, and/or back end software using Java, Spring Boot, etc.
Test and debug software code for integrated applications.
Develop data queries and scripts for databases and repositories.
Develop templates and reusable DevOps loads for the Ansible/Docker/Kubernetes environments.
Develop test scripts and procedures to drive toward automated and regression testing.
Provide Software (Tier II-III) support for deployed software, scripts, APIs, messaging, and data interoperability.
Skill Requirements
Experience developing software in Java using Spring / Spring Boot
Experience developing software using agile tools and methodologies
Experience developing software in Linux environment
Desired Skills
Full stack Java development experience preferred
Experience developing Front End / UI components with JavaScript/React, OpenLayers, MapboxGL
Experience developing Database components with MongoDB / SQL
Experience developing Back End (server-side) components with Java/Reactor
Experience developing REST interfaces
Experience with Elasticsearch, Kibana, Grafana, Prometheus, Loki
Experience with DevOps tools and technologies such as Ansible, Docker, Kubernetes, etc
Experience with SCM tools (e.g. git) and CI/CD pipelines
Seven (7) years experience as a SWE in programs and contracts of similar scope, type, and complexity is required. Bachelor's degree in Computer Science or related discipline from an accredited college or university is required. Four (4) years of additional SWE experience on projects with similar software processes may be substituted for a bachelor's degree.
group id: 91015239